Sarson Ka Saag Recipe

Description

Sarson Ka Saag is a true Punjabi Recipe. In Punjab, you will find makkai ki roti and sarson da saag being served for breakfast or lunch in most households. Due to its ingredients, Sarson Ka Saag recipe is very high in nutrients. Sarson means Mustard Leaves.

So follow this simple recipe for Sarson Ka Saag and enjoy the best of Punjabi cuisine.

Ingredients

Serves
4
*  2 cups chopped Sarson (Mustard Leaves)
*  2 cups chopped Spinach
*  1/2 cup freshly chopped Fenugreek
*  1/2 cup chopped Cabbage
*  1 tbsp butter
*  4 pureed Tomatoes
*  2 tbsp Maize flour
*  2 medium Onions chopped
*  3 tbsp Ghee
*  2 tsp Ginger paste
*  2 tsp Garlin paste
*  2 tsp Chilli paste
*  6 cups water
*  Pinch of Asafoetida
*  1 tsp Salt - add to taste
*  1tsp Punjabi Masala or Garam Masala for topping
Methods/steps
  1. Mix all chopped vegetables, salt, butter, asafoetida, chili and ginger paste with 6 cups of water and pressure cook for 5 whistles.
  2. Liquidize and mix well with 2 tbsp Maize flour.
  3. Heat ghee and saute oinions until light brown.
  4. Add garlic, tomatoes and cook for 5 minutes.
  5. Add the liquidized mixture and cook on low heat for 10-15 minutes.
  6. Sprinkle garam masal on top.
  7. Garnish with freshly chopped Coriander.
Additional Tips
Notes: Serve Sarson Da Saag while it is hot with Chapati or Makkai ki Roti. Have some Lassi to cool those taste buds.
